What is the waterproof rating of the Little Ant?

The battery pack equipped in the Little Ant achieves an IP67 waterproof rating, making it fearless against any waterlogged road conditions in urban areas while also preventing dust from entering the battery pack for extended periods. Below is an introduction to the Little Ant: 1. Material Selection: The entire vehicle utilizes aviation-grade lightweight aluminum materials, with high-strength alloy applications reaching up to 93%. The use of this material not only reduces vehicle weight, making it agile and light, but also provides exceptional body rigidity. It has achieved a five-star safety standard in professional crash tests, including frontal and side collisions, side object collisions, and whiplash tests. The sense of security brought by a sturdy body cannot be replaced by any insurance. 2. Electronic Assistance Systems: The inclusion of diverse electronic assistance systems ensures enhanced driving safety. The Little Ant is fully equipped with systems such as C-ESC (Chassis Electronic Stability Control), HAC (Hill-start Assist Control), and TPMS (Tire Pressure Monitoring System), offering users more comprehensive and reliable driving safety protection.

What are the differences between Audi DTA and DKW?

The differences between Audi DTA and DKW are as follows: 1. Different dimensions: The DTA measures 4858mm in length, 1847mm in width, and 1439mm in height; the DKW measures 5038mm in length, 1886mm in width, and 1475mm in height. 2. Different maximum horsepower: The Audi DTA has a maximum horsepower of 150ps, while the DKW has a maximum horsepower of 252ps. Both the Audi DTA and DKW are equipped with a 2.0L turbocharged engine, paired with a 7-speed wet dual-clutch transmission. Both models feature a five-link independent suspension system for the front and rear.

Why is the parking brake warning light on in a Mercedes-Benz S400?

Reasons: The parking brake lever cannot be secured. The parking brake fails. The parking brake makes abnormal noises or has aged. Releasing the brake while driving: Do not engage the parking brake while the car is in motion, as this may cause the rear brakes to overheat, reducing their effectiveness, shortening their lifespan, or causing permanent damage. Timely repair: If the parking brake cannot stably hold the car or cannot fully release, immediately request an inspection from a dealer or service station. Always fully engage the parking brake before leaving the car; otherwise, the car may move, causing injury or damage.

Will the car sunroof get damaged if not opened for a long time?

Car sunroofs can get damaged if not opened for a long time. If not used for an extended period, proper maintenance should be performed to prevent rubber seal aging and water leakage. Functions of sunroofs: 1. Changing traditional ventilation methods; 2. Preventing exhaust fumes from entering the vehicle; 3. Reducing wind noise; 4. Quickly lowering the interior temperature; 5. Rapidly removing interior fogging; 6. Expanding the field of vision. Sunroof maintenance methods: 1. Regularly clean the mechanical parts of the sunroof with engine oil or lubricant; 2. Periodically clean around the sliding rails to avoid sand particle accumulation and extend the lifespan of the sunroof seals; 3. Check for obstacles on the roof that may hinder the glass panel operation before opening the sunroof.

Is Revving the Engine in Neutral Harmful?

Revving the engine in neutral is harmful, as it subjects the engine's moving parts to significant inertial forces, affecting the engine's reliability and lifespan. The throttle works as follows: pressing the accelerator pedal directly controls the throttle valve, increasing its opening and allowing more air into the engine. The ECU then commands the fuel injection system to inject more fuel, raising the engine's RPM and accelerating the vehicle. Precautions for using the accelerator include: 1. Press and release the accelerator pedal gently and smoothly; 2. Coordinate the clutch release with the accelerator pedal for agile operation; 3. Select appropriate gears to keep the engine running mostly at medium RPM and larger throttle openings for fuel efficiency; 4. Before stopping or turning off the engine, release the accelerator pedal first and avoid sudden revving in neutral.

What is the fuel consumption of the Baojun 730 Little Bear?

According to different models, the fuel consumption values vary, with an average fuel consumption of around 7-8 liters. Little Bear's fuel consumption values: The average fuel consumption for the 5-speed manual 1.5L-112 horsepower-L4-L2B is 7.90 liters; the average fuel consumption for the 6-speed manual 1.5T-150 horsepower-L4-LL5 is 8.29L. Factors affecting fuel consumption: The fuel consumption of a vehicle depends on the road conditions. For example, driving in congested conditions can lead to a significant increase in fuel consumption, while long-distance steady-speed driving can relatively reduce fuel consumption. It varies according to each person's driving habits and road conditions.
